Food poisoning cases at private college rise to 427

THE number of food poisoning cases linked to a private college here has surged to 427 as of 4 pm today, up from 343 reported yesterday.

Kelantan State Exco for Local Government, Housing, Health and Environment, Hilmi Abdullah, said three victims are currently receiving hospital treatment, with two admitted to Hospital Raja Perempuan Zainab II (HRPZ II) and one at Hospital Tumpat.

“A total of 131 cases have been treated as outpatients, while the remainder are exhibiting mild symptoms monitored by health personnel,” he told Harian Metro.

He added that the District Health Office had collected samples of the suspected food, as well as samples from patients, kitchen supplies, and water for further investigation.

“Statements from students and the catering service have also been recorded to assist with the inquiry,” Hilmi said. - July 10, 2025
